Following the awful defeat at home to Fulham on Saturday, Steve Coppell has vowed to make changes as the Royals face fellow strugglers Arsenal.
A few weeks back, following a run of eight successive defeats, Coppell vowed to mix things up, and true to his word he did, making a whopping three changes.
This time around, the Royals boss has suggested he would be justified in making as many as ten changes to his side.
He said ‘After that performance I think only Marcus came out with any credit.
‘I could legitimately make 10 changes for the game with Arsenal.
‘If I did then I don’t think anyone could come to me and say ‘why have you left me out?’
‘I can do whatever I like after Saturday. There will be a few changes, definitely. I am not 100 per cent certain how many yet, but I have an idea of the shape and the team I will play against Arsenal.’
After a week to sleep on it, I firmly believe Steve Coppell will make as many as one change. Probably Kalifa Cisse coming in for Shane Long to form a five man midfield that will systematically be torn apart by Arsenal’s slick passing.
